With more than 250,000 Jews living in the Bay Area, our community requires dynamic leadership.
The LGBT Alliance enhances and ensures a life-long commitment to the Jewish community for the more than 36,000 estimated Bay Area LGBT Jews by expanding and helping sustain volunteer leadership for the Federation and its beneficiary agencies, as well as synagogues and other Jewish organizations. We do this by:

  • Identifying members of our community who have the desire and the potential for leadership
  • Recruiting community members for available leadership positions
  • Educating new and prospective leaders of all ages to support their future leadership aspirations
  • Recognizing and placing volunteers in various positions within the Jewish Community Federation and its constituent agencies
